'Beat car crime' call goes to dogs

Early-morning dog walkers and joggers are being urged to turn detectives in the hunt for stolen cars

25th July 2007

Police want them to help by monitoring the two or three streets they use every day in a bid to put the authorities a step ahead of the villains.

It's a novel idea by Berkshire officers, who are looking for residents to be more 'pro-active' with their Neighbourhood Watch. Inspector Michael Squire, of Thames Valley Police, said: "If we can mobilise about 50 people, they can check more than 100 streets for suspicious vehicles."
